Chandsingbati is a Rural village located in Khargram, Murshidabad, West-bengal.
The total population of Chandsingbati is 2,193.
Chandsingbati village comprises 473 households.
The literacy rate in Chandsingbati is 59.3%. Among the literate population of 1,105, there are 615 literate males and 490 literate females.
In Chandsingbati, there are 1,098 males and 1,095 females, with a sex ratio of 997 females per 1000 males.
There are 330 children (15% of population), comprising 169 boys and 161 girls.
The total number of workers in Chandsingbati is 774, with 601 main workers and 173 marginal workers.
In Chandsingbati, there are 231 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(109 males, 122 females) and 2 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(2 males, 0 females).
Chandsingbati is located in West-bengal state, Murshidabad district, and falls under Khargram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 315210 and LGD code is 315210.
